Earthquakes happen when there is a sudden release of energy in the Earth’s crust due to the movement and collision of tectonic plates. This energy release creates seismic waves that shake the ground.
The Earth’s outer layer is divided into large sections called tectonic plates, which are constantly moving very slowly. At their boundaries, these plates can get stuck due to friction. Over time, stress builds up in the rocks until it becomes too strong, causing them to suddenly break or slip. This sudden movement releases energy in the form of seismic waves, which we feel as an earthquake.
The point where the earthquake actually starts inside the Earth is called the focus (hypocenter), while the point directly above it on the Earth’s surface is called the epicenter, where the shaking is usually strongest.
A strong scientific insight is that “most earthquakes occur along fault lines where tectonic plates interact, making these regions highly active seismic zones.” This is why countries located on plate boundaries experience frequent earthquakes.
Earthquakes can also be triggered by volcanic activity or human actions like mining and reservoir filling, but tectonic plate movement is the primary cause worldwide.
